自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(50)
  • 收藏
  • 关注

原创 一、openGauss详细安装教程

openGauss

2024-07-10 00:34:34 424

原创 一、YOLO V10安装、使用、训练大全

YoloV10

2024-07-10 00:33:10 987

原创 一、达梦数据库(DM8)部署

1.如果使用 docker 容器里面的 disql,进入容器后,先执行 source /etc/profile 防止中文乱码。2.新版本 Docker 镜像中数据库默认用户名/密码为 SYSDBA/SYSDBA001。

2024-06-22 22:49:11 337

原创 三、RocketMQ应用

顺序消息指的是,严格按照消息的发送顺序进行消费的消息(FIFO)。默认情况下生产者会把消息以Round Robin轮询方式发送到不同的Queue分区队列;而消费消息时会从多个Queue上拉取消息,这种情况下的发送和消费是不能保证顺序的。如果将消息仅发送到同一个Queue中,消费时也只从这个Queue上拉取消息,就严格保证了消息的顺序性。如果只有一个队列,隐含的意思是消费者只能有一个。当消息写入到Broker后,在指定的时长后才可被消费处理的消息,称为延时消息。

2024-05-12 16:30:43 798

原创 二、RocketMQ工作原理

Rebalance即再均衡,指的是,将一个Topic下的多个Queue在同一个Consumer Group中的多个Consumer间进行重新分配的过程。Rebalance机制的本意是为了提升消息的并行消费能力。例如,一个Topic下5个队列,在只有1个消费者的情况下,这个消费者将负责消费这5个队列的消息。如果此时我们增加一个消费者,那么就可以给其中一个消费者分配2个队列,给另一个分配3个队列,从而提升消息的并行消费能力。

2024-05-05 10:43:54 804

原创 一、RocketMQ基本概述与部署

MQ(Message Queue)是一种提供消息队列服务的中间件,也称为消息中间件,是一套提供了消费、存储、消费全过程API的软件系统,消息即数据,一般消息的体量不会很大。RocketMQ是一个统一消息引擎、轻量级数据处理平台。RocketMO是一款阿里巴巴开源的消息中间件。2016年11月28日,阿里巴巴向Apache 软件基金会捐赠RocketMQ,成为Apache 孵化项目。

2024-05-04 15:30:40 1350

原创 二、python+前端 实现MinIO分片上传

前端 -> 对象存储。前端 -> 对象存储。

2024-04-21 22:50:48 545

原创 一、MinIO基本知识

MinIO 是一个非常轻量的服务,可以很简单的和其他应用的结合使用,它兼容亚马逊 S3 云存储服务接口,非常适合于存储大容量非结构化的数据,例如图片、视频、日志文件、备份数据和容器/虚拟机镜像等。MinIO 是一款开源的对象存储服务器,它是使用 Go 语言开发的,可以在多个操作系统上运行,包括 Linux、Windows 和 macOS。MinIO是一个对象存储:对象存储(Object Storage)是一种数据存储架构,它以对象为单位来处理、存储和检索数据,每个对象都包含了数据本身以及元数据。

2024-04-21 11:05:07 1148

原创 一、PostgreSQL基本知识

PostgreSQL是一个功能强大的开源对象关系数据库管理系统(ORDBMS)。用于安全地存储数据;支持最佳做法,并允许在处理请求时检索它们。特点:PostgreSQL可在所有主要操作系统(即Linux,UNIX(AIX,BSD,HP-UX,SGI IRIX,Mac OS X,Solaris,Tru64)和Windows等)上运行。PostgreSQL支持文本,图像,声音和视频,并包括用于C/C++,Java,Perl,Python,Ruby,Tcl和开放数据库连接(ODBC)的编程接口。

2024-04-14 19:58:25 946 1

原创 五、Jenkins、Docker、SpringClound持续集成

tensquare_admin_service:权限认证服务(登录、注销、token分发等)tensquare_common:工具类tensquare_eureka_server:单机版eureka服务tensquare_gathering:业务服务tensquare_zuul:zuul网关服务。

2024-04-14 15:48:38 1035 2

原创 一、Nginx部署

【代码】一、Nginx部署。

2024-04-14 13:22:19 280

原创 二、Maven安装

【代码】二、Maven安装。

2024-04-13 11:04:00 342

原创 四、Jenkins+SonarQube代码审查

SonarQube是一个用于管理代码质量的开放平台,可以快速的定位代码中潜在的或者明显的错误。目前支持java,C#,C/C++,Python,PL/SQL,Cobol,JavaScrip,Groovy等二十几种编程语言的代码质量管理与检测。

2024-04-06 14:39:55 1029

原创 三、Jenkins相关操作

Pipeline,简单来说,就是一套运行在 Jenkins 上的工作流框架,将原来独立运行于单个或者多个节点的任务连接起来,实现单个任务难以完成的复杂流程编排和可视化的工作。使用Pipeline有以下好处:代码:Pipeline以代码的形式实现,通常被检入源代码控制,使团队能够编辑,审查和迭代其传送流程。持久:无论是计划内的还是计划外的服务器重启,Pipeline都是可恢复的。可停止:Pipeline可接收交互式输入,以确定是否继续执行Pipeline。

2024-04-06 11:39:19 1107

原创 二、GitLab相关操作

GitLab相关操作一、组、用户、项目管理1.创建组2.创建项目3.创建用户并分配组3.1 创建用户3.2 设置密码3.3 给用户分配组一、组、用户、项目管理1.创建组使用管理员root创建组,一个组里面可以有多个项目分支,可以将开发添加到组里面进行设置权限,不同的组就是公司不同的开发项目或者服务模块,不同的组添加不同的开发即可实现对开发设置权限的管理。2.创建项目3.创建用户并分配组3.1 创建用户3.2 设置密码3.3 给用户分配组总共有五种角色Gue

2024-04-04 17:52:51 613

原创 一、持续集成介绍

持续集成(CI)指的是,频繁地(一天多次)将代码集成到主干。持续集成的目的,就是让产品可以快速迭代,同时还能保证高质量。它的核心措施是,代码集成到主干之前,必须通过自动化侧。只要有一个测试用例失败,就不能集成。通过持续集成,团队可以快速从一个功能到另一个功能,简而言之,敏捷软件开发很大一部分都要归功于持续集成。

2024-04-04 14:39:18 739

原创 一、Docker部署GitLab(详细步骤)

注意:接下来的配置请在容器内进行修改,不要在挂载到宿主机的文件上进行修改。否则可能出现配置更新不到容器内,或者是不能即时更新到容器内,导致gitlab启动成功,但是无法访问。修改完成之后保存退出即可,由于咱们在docker中运行,在gitlab上生成的http地址应该是http://192.168.11.128:9980,所以,要修改下面文件。注意:机器配置要大于4g,否则很容易启动不了,报502。

2024-04-04 14:09:45 1105

原创 二、Docker部署Jenckins(详细步骤)

第一个镜像的docker版本较低。所以使用了第二个镜像。

2024-04-04 13:50:38 927

原创 八、ActiveMQ持久化

ActiveMQ宕机了,消息不会丢失的机制。为了避免意外宕机以后丢失信息,需要做到重启后可以恢复消息队列,消息系统一般都会采用持久化机制。ActiveMQ的消息持久化机制有JDBC,AMQ,KahaDB和LevelDB,无论使用哪种持久化方式,消息的存储逻辑都是一致的。就是在发送者将消息发送出去后,消息中心首先将消息存储到本地数据文件、内存数据库或者远程数据库等。再试图将消息发给接收者,成功则将消息从存储中删除,失败则继续尝试尝试发送。

2024-02-25 23:23:23 1307

原创 Centos7.9 Python源码编译安装

【代码】Centos7.9 Python源码编译安装。

2024-02-25 00:18:55 266

原创 七、ActiveMQ的传输协议

【代码】七、ActiveMQ的传输协议。

2024-02-17 23:05:27 1577

原创 六、Spring/Spring Boot整合ActiveMQ

Spring/Spring Boot整合ActiveMQ一、Spring整合ActiveMQ1.pom.xml2.Queue - 队列2.1 applicationContext.xml2.2 生产者2.3 消费者3.Topic - 主题3.1 applicationContext.xml3.2 生产者3.3 消费者4.消费者 - 监听器4.1 编写监听器类4.2 配置监听器4.3 生产者+消费者一体二、Spring Boot整合ActiveMQ1.Queue - 队列1.1 生产者1.1.1 创建Mave

2024-02-17 21:37:38 1787

原创 五、ActiveMQ的Broker(嵌入到java程序)

【代码】五、ActiveMQ的Broker(嵌入到java程序)

2024-02-17 09:32:14 629

原创 四、JMS规范

【代码】四、JMS规范。

2024-02-17 00:29:35 608

原创 三、Maven项目搭建及Destination(队列、主题)

【代码】三、Maven项目搭建及Destination(队列、主题)

2024-02-16 19:38:13 824

原创 二、ActiveMQ安装

【代码】二、ActiveMQ安装。

2024-02-16 15:58:17 841

原创 一、Java安装JDK8

【代码】一、Java安装JDK8。

2024-02-16 15:41:43 541

原创 一、ActiveMQ介绍

生产者、消费者、消息、消息服务。生产者:创建消息,并把消息发动到消息服务;消费者:从消息服务接收消息;消息服务:即MQ消息服务(broker),而生产者与消费者相对其均为客服端;消息:整个消息服务的传输对象,消息包含消息头、消息属性、消息体;

2024-02-16 08:38:43 1064

原创 六、Datax通过json字符串运行

【代码】六、Datax通过json字符串运行。

2024-02-15 10:46:10 714

原创 五、DataX源码分析、性能参数优化

【代码】五、DataX源码分析、性能参数优化。

2024-02-15 01:29:22 2890

原创 四、案例 - Oracle数据迁移至MySQL

【代码】四、案例 - Oracle数据迁移至MySQL。

2024-02-14 00:34:05 1678 1

原创 一、部署Oracle

【代码】一、部署Oracle。

2024-02-12 12:48:37 1185 1

原创 三、案例 - MySQL数据迁移至ClickHouse

【代码】三、案例 - MySQL数据迁移至ClickHouse。

2024-02-12 10:03:35 1696 1

原创 五、SQL操作

基本上来说传统关系型数据库(以 MySQL 为例)的 SQL 语句,ClickHouse 基本都支持,只介绍 ClickHouse 与标准 SQL(MySQL)不一致的地方。

2024-02-11 19:54:30 884 1

原创 四、表引擎

表引擎是 ClickHouse 的一大特色。可以说, 表引擎决定了如何存储表的数据。包括:数据的存储方式和位置,写到哪里以及从哪里读取数据。可以集成MySQL和Kafka等。支持哪些查询以及如何支持。支持哪些查询以及如何支持。索引的使用(如果存在)。是否可以执行多线程请求。数据复制参数。表引擎的使用方式就是必须显式在创建表时定义该表使用的引擎,以及引擎使用的相关参数。特别注意:引擎的名称大小写敏感。

2024-02-11 14:55:10 1041 1

原创 三、数据类型

但不推荐使用多维数组。

2024-02-10 17:25:44 586 1

原创 二、ClickHouse简介

ClickHouse 是俄罗斯的 Yandex 于 2016 年开源的列式存储数据库(DBMS),使用 C++语言编写,主要用于在线分析处理查询(OLAP)(对数据删除和更新不友好),能够使用 SQL 查询实时生成分析数据报告。

2024-02-10 14:27:39 1245 1

原创 一、Linux磁盘扩充

【代码】一、Linux磁盘扩充。

2024-02-07 14:05:22 217 1

原创 二、docker compose安装

【代码】二、docker compose安装。

2024-02-07 09:33:55 388 1

原创 二、DataX安装

官方地址:https://github.com/alibaba/DataX/blob/master/userGuid.md。

2024-02-07 08:29:21 399 1

二、达梦数据库(DM8)- Django集成

达梦数据库-python相关的驱动包

2024-06-22

二、python+前端 实现MinIO分片上传

二、python+前端 实现MinIO分片上传

2024-04-21

五、Jenkins、Docker、SpringClound持续集成

学习使用的相关资料

2024-04-14

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除